florian 1726afada3 Merge branch 'main' into basemath 1 rok temu
..
aarch64 1ded960fc8 * Char -> AnsiChar 2 lat temu
csucommon 1ded960fc8 * Char -> AnsiChar 2 lat temu
i386 1ded960fc8 * Char -> AnsiChar 2 lat temu
x86_64 60d81ed79b * fix also gprt0 1 rok temu
Makefile 1726afada3 Merge branch 'main' into basemath 1 rok temu
Makefile.fpc e523b9b282 Move setting of SYSTEMDIR variable to prerules to get correct source directory for system unit on BSD targets 1 rok temu
buildrtl.lpi fa9858cec2 + FreeBSD lazarus project 17 lat temu
buildrtl.pp a001e12d04 * rtl-console initial version. 11 lat temu
console.pp ccfa38c68e * Dotted RTL compiles 2 lat temu
errno.inc 4ace790492 * remove $Log 20 lat temu
errnostr.inc 1ded960fc8 * Char -> AnsiChar 2 lat temu
freebsd.pas ccfa38c68e * Dotted RTL compiles 2 lat temu
pmutext.inc 7a79e0f083 * use definition of pthread_mutex_t from ptypes.h instead of 20 lat temu
pthread.inc f0b714d5ad * Add pthread_mutex_timedlock, sem_timedwait may be needed in future 1 rok temu
ptypes.inc f582f93a0a * git changed to 1024 for mnamelen apparently fixes tdos1 test crash 1 rok temu
rtldefs.inc da7a67bc74 + FPCRTL_FILESYSTEM_SINGLE_BYTE_API define that is set for targets where we 12 lat temu
si_crt.pp 7b4ef925f0 * attempt at crt1 translation to get freebsd 12 running. 5 lat temu
si_intf.inc 1ded960fc8 * Char -> AnsiChar 2 lat temu
signal.inc 1ded960fc8 * Char -> AnsiChar 2 lat temu
sysctlh.inc 1ded960fc8 * Char -> AnsiChar 2 lat temu
sysnr.inc 95dce3c5a8 * 1 rok temu
termio.pp ccfa38c68e * Dotted RTL compiles 2 lat temu
termios.inc 1ded960fc8 * Char -> AnsiChar 2 lat temu
termiosproc.inc 0584cfe9d5 * improve tcflow 13 lat temu
ucontexth.inc d8021a1102 + FreeBSD/AArch64 support (patch by Mikaël Urankar, mantis #38441) 4 lat temu
unxconst.inc 4ace790492 * remove $Log 20 lat temu
unxfunc.inc f341baeaa7 * fixed ambiguity between pipe(2) with two params and pipe(3) with one that broke -dFPC_USE_LIBC 3 lat temu
unxsysc.inc 1ded960fc8 * Char -> AnsiChar 2 lat temu